Enable NetFlow in NTOP


hi all,

I installed ntop on top of linux server. Now I need to collect netfow data from the cisco routers.Here's the command I
used.

ip flow-export source fastethernet 0/0
ip flow-export version 5
ip flow-export destination <ntop server ip> <port>


int fa 0/0
ip route-cache flow

But my ntop server not displaying the netflow data. But I installed solar winds net flow analyzer for check my configurations.This
will collect the netflow data but ntop didnt.

How can I solve this problem ? your responses are highly.
